package org.jbasics.codec;
import org.jbasics.annotation.ImmutableState;
import org.jbasics.annotation.ThreadSafe;
import org.jbasics.checker.ContractCheck;
import org.jbasics.checker.ContractViolationException;
import org.jbasics.pattern.coder.Codec;
import org.jbasics.pattern.coder.Decoder;
import org.jbasics.pattern.coder.Encoder;
/**
* A {@link Codec} build upon an {@link Encoder} and a {@link Decoder}. <p> The guarantee to be thread safe is only
* guaranteed if the encoder and decoder given are also thread safe. Same applies to be immutable. </p>
*
* @param <T> The type of the normal (decoded) representation
* @param <TEnc> The type of the encoded representation
*
* @author Stephan Schloepke
* @since 1.0
*/
@ThreadSafe(derived = true)
@ImmutableState(derived = true)
public final class CombinedCodec<T, TEnc> implements Codec<T, TEnc> {
private final Encoder<T, TEnc> encoder;
private final Decoder<T, TEnc> decoder;
/**
* Creates a combined {@link Codec} based on the given {@link Encoder} and {@link Decoder}.
*
* @param encoder The {@link Encoder} to use (MUST not be null)
* @param decoder The {@link Decoder} to use (MUST not be null)
*
* @throws ContractViolationException If the contract is broken (either encoder or decoder is null)
* @since 1.0
*/
public CombinedCodec(final Encoder<T, TEnc> encoder, final Decoder<T, TEnc> decoder) {
this.encoder = ContractCheck.mustNotBeNull(encoder, "encoder");
this.decoder = ContractCheck.mustNotBeNull(decoder, "decoder");
}
/*
* (non-Javadoc)
*
* @see org.jbasics.pattern.coder.Encoder#encode(java.lang.Object)
*/
@Override
public TEnc encode(final T input) {
return this.encoder.encode(input);
}
/*
* (non-Javadoc)
*
* @see org.jbasics.pattern.coder.Decoder#decode(java.lang.Object)
*/
@Override
public T decode(final TEnc encodedInput) {
return this.decoder.decode(encodedInput);
}
}
